Commonly used as a synonym for faith, belief simply refers to an acceptance of a statement as true, or to a person or deity as being trustworthy. Faith, on the other hand, is stronger, suggesting complete trust or confidence in someone or something. In other words, faith refers to a firmly held belief or theory. In the context of religion, faith is a strong belief in a deity or the doctrines of a religion, based on spiritual apprehension rather than provable fact. The Christian Scriptures say that faith is confidence in things hoped for and the evidence of things not seen.
Faith and belief are often used in the same context, and sometimes interchangeably, but they are not specifically the same thing. A belief is a positive opinion about an idea or worldview, and they often change over time, as the person grows and learns new things. At some point in their lives, many people believe in Santa Claus, but few hold onto that belief. Faith, on the other hand, can accommodate some doubts and questions, but it generally remains intact.
Religion also has a variety of definitions. It can refer to the belief, faith, and worship of a deity, in particular, a personal God or gods. It can also refer to a pursuit or interest to which someone ascribes supreme importance, or it can refer to a particular system of faith and worship, such as the religions of Christianity, Islam, Judaism, and so on.
Spirituality refers to the quality of being concerned with the human spirit or soul, as opposed to material or physical things. In other words, spirituality may be rooted in a strongly held worldview. Christian spirituality is generally a reference to living the Christian life, based particularly in the working of the Holy Spirit.
While these terms can be used interchangeably in some contexts, they do have unique descriptions and usages.
